Запитання з тегом «javascript»

Питання щодо програмування в ECMAScript (JavaScript / JS) та різних його діалектів / реалізацій (крім ActionScript). Цей тег рідко використовується поодинці, але найчастіше асоціюється з тегами [node.js], [jquery], [json] та [html].

5
Як використовувати setInterval та clearInterval?
function doKeyDown(event) { switch (event.keyCode) { case 32: /* Space bar was pressed */ if (x == 4) { setInterval(drawAll, 20); } else { setInterval(drawAll, 20); x += dx; } break; } } Привіт всім, Я хочу зателефонувати drawAll()один раз, не створюючи цикл, який дзвонить drawAllзнову і знову, чи слід …
138 javascript  jquery 

6
Як створити об'єкт File у JavaScript?
В FileJavaScript є об’єкт. Я хочу створити його для тестування. Я спробував new File(), але я отримую помилку "Незаконний конструктор". Чи можливо створити File об’єкт? Посилання на об’єкт файлу: https://developer.mozilla.org/en/DOM/File

12
Як встановити локаль у DatePipe у Angular 2?
Я хочу відобразити дату у європейському форматі, dd/MM/yyyyале використовуючи формат DatePipe shortDate , вона відображається лише у стилі дати США MM/dd/yyyy. Я припускаю, що цей локальний код за замовчуванням - це en_US. Можливо, мені не вистачає в документах, але як я можу змінити параметри локалі за замовчуванням у додатку Angular2? …

11
javascript знайти та видалити об’єкт у масиві на основі значення ключа
Я намагався декілька підходів щодо того, як знайти об’єкт у масиві, де ID = var, і якщо його знайдено, видалити об'єкт із масиву та повернути новий масив об’єктів. Дані: [ {"id":"88","name":"Lets go testing"}, {"id":"99","name":"Have fun boys and girls"}, {"id":"108","name":"You are awesome!"} ] Я можу шукати масив за допомогою jQuery $ …

9
видалити ax vs ax = Не визначено
Чи є якась істотна різниця у виконанні будь-якого з них? delete a.x; проти a.x = undefined; де a = { x: 'boo' }; чи можна сказати, що вони рівноцінні? (Я не беру до уваги такі речі, як "V8 не подобається використовувати deleteкраще" )
138 javascript 

12
Встановити висоту діаграми в Chart.js
Я хочу намалювати горизонтальну смужкову діаграму з Chart.js, але вона продовжує масштабувати діаграму замість того, щоб використовувати висоту, яку я присвоюю полотну для скрипту. Чи є спосіб встановити висоту графіка зі сценарію? Дивіться скрипку: Jsfidle HTML <div class="graph"> <div class="chart-legend"> </div> <div class="chart"> <canvas id="myChart"></canvas> </div> </div> JavaScript var ctx …

11
Видаліть елемент із масиву за допомогою UnderscoreJS
Скажіть, у мене є цей код var arr = [{id: 1, name: 'a'}, {id: 2, name: 'b'}, {id: 3, name: 'c'}]; і я хочу видалити елемент з id = 3 з масиву. Чи існує спосіб зробити це без сплайсингу? Має щось, використовуючи підкреслення чи щось подібне? Дякую!

21
Як я можу виконати str_replace в JavaScript, замінивши текст у JavaScript?
Я хочу використовувати str_replaceабо її подібну альтернативу для заміни тексту в JavaScript. var text = "this is some sample text that i want to replace"; var new_text = replace_in_javascript("want", "dont want", text); document.write("new_text"); повинні дати this is some sample text that i dont want to replace Якщо ви збираєтесь робити …

8
Викличте js-функцію за допомогою таймера JQuery
Чи все-таки є реалізувати таймер для JQuery, наприклад. кожні 10 секунд йому потрібно викликати функцію js. Я спробував наступне window.setTimeout(function() { alert('test'); }, 10000); але це виконується лише раз і потім ніколи більше.
137 javascript  jquery 

6
Виправлення функцій масиву JavaScript в Internet Explorer (indexOf, forEach тощо) [закрито]
Зачинено. Це питання не відповідає вказівкам щодо переповнення стека . Наразі відповіді не приймаються. Хочете вдосконалити це питання? Оновіть питання, щоб воно було тематичним для переповнення стека. Закрито 3 роки тому . Удосконаліть це питання Як докладно описано в іншому місці , а в іншому випадку , очевидно , добре …

5
jQuery document.ready vs анонімна функція самовикликання
Яка різниця між цими двома. $(document).ready(function(){ ... }); (function(){ ... })(); Ці обидві функції одночасно викликаються? Я знаю, document.ready буде спрацьовувати, коли вся веб-сторінка HTML буде надана браузером, але що стосується 2-ої функції (самовикликання анонімної функції). Чи чекає, коли браузер закінчить візуалізацію сторінки, або вона викликається, коли вона виникає?
137 javascript  jquery 

19
Примітка iframe для файлів cookie третьої сторони вже не працює?
Таким чином, це вже помста про питання "як я можу отримати сторонні файли cookie для роботи в Safari", але я запитую ще раз, тому що я думаю, що ігрове поле змінилося, можливо, після лютого 2012 року. Один із стандартних прийомів отримати 3-е місце Файли cookie партії в Safari були наступні: …

3
Як генерувати випадковий хеш SHA1 для використання в якості ідентифікатора в node.js?
Я використовую цей рядок для створення ідентифікатора sha1 для node.js: crypto.createHash('sha1').digest('hex'); Проблема полягає в тому, що вона щоразу повертає один і той же ідентифікатор. Чи можливо, щоб він генерував випадковий ідентифікатор кожного разу, щоб я міг використовувати його як ідентифікатор документа бази даних?

7
Як імітувати клацання миші за допомогою JavaScript?
Я знаю про document.form.button.click()метод. Однак я хотів би знати, як імітувати onclickподію. Я знайшов цей код десь тут, на Stack Overflow, але не знаю, як ним користуватися :( function contextMenuClick() { var element= 'button' var evt = element.ownerDocument.createEvent('MouseEvents'); evt.initMouseEvent('contextmenu', true, true, element.ownerDocument.defaultView, 1, 0, 0, 0, 0, false, false, false, …

8
jQuery: більше одного обробника для однієї події
Що станеться, якщо я прив’язую два обробники подій до однієї події для одного і того ж елемента? Наприклад: var elem = $("...") elem.click(...); elem.click(...); "Перемагає" останній обробник, чи будуть запущені обидва обробники?

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.